Call for participation
The LIF-Marseille organises the second machine learning bootcamp of the
European Network of Excellence PASCAL (Pattern Analysis, Statistical
modelling and ComputAtional Learning). This school will be held during
summer 2010, from July 5th (afternoon) to July 13th (morning), on the
campus of Saint Charles in Marseille.
Objective and Targeted Audience
The bootcamp is an international event which consists in a week of
course (lectures, practical and lab sessions) designed for Master
students or students just about to start a PhD. It aims at training
good-level students from various scientific fields to major thematics of
PASCAL network, particularly machine learning.
Preliminary Program
- Introduction to Machine Learning
- Probability and Mathematical Needs
- Graphical Models
- Kernel Methods
- Machine Learning for Natural Language Processing
- Clustering
- On-Line Learning
